| utility room make over still trying to sell our place , thought a make over would help , first Le me say i hate mobile home flower wall paper , so we painted it and added the 4"x36" novis vinyl planks , they are the best thing since buttered toast , easy to put down , look great , and best of all CHEAP $0.98 per plank , how do they look . shd |
